English: Skeletal formulae of (R)-(−)- and (S)-(+)-enantiomers of salbutamol (albuterol) — a short-acting β2 agonist used in the treatment of asthma and COPD. Created with ChemDoodle 7.0.2 and Adobe Illustrator CC 2015.
